RESUMEN

OBJECTIVES: To assess the visual outcomes in patients who underwent cataract surgery with multifocal intraocular lens (IOL) implantation using a "mix and match" approach. MATERIALS AND METHODS: Twenty patients (40 eyes) were involved in this prospective, nonrandomized study. Refractive multifocal IOLs (ReZoom NXG1) were implanted in patients' dominant eyes and diffractive multifocal IOLs (Tecnis ZMA00) were implanted in their non-dominant eyes. Monocular and binocular uncorrected distance, intermediate and near visual acuity (logMAR), and contrast sensitivity levels were measured at 1, 3, and 6 months after cataract surgery. Defocus curves, reading speeds, patient satisfaction, spectacle dependence, and halo and glare symptoms were also evaluated at 6 months after the surgery. Postoperative quality of life was assessed with the Turkish version of National Eye Institute Visual Function Questionnaire-25. RESULTS: The study group comprised 8 females and 12 males with a mean age of 69.45±10.76 years (range, 31-86 years). The uncorrected distance and intermediate visual acuity levels were significantly better in the ReZoom-implanted eyes at postoperative 6 months (p=0.026 and p=0.037, respectively). There was no statistically significant difference in uncorrected near visual acuity (p>0.05). There was no statistically significant difference in contrast sensitivity, reading speed, halos, or glare between the groups (p<0.05). Mild glare/halo was reported by 40% of the subjects. The mean patient satisfaction was 95% and all patients were spectacle independent. CONCLUSION: Mixing and matching multifocal IOLs in selected cataract patients provides excellent visual outcome, a high level of patient satisfaction, and spectacle independency.

RESUMEN

AIM: To compare the effectiveness of photodynamic therapy (PDT) and PDT combined with intravitreal triamcinolone (IVTA) and vascular endothelial growth factor inhibition (anti-VEGF) in age-related macular degeneration (AMD). MATERIALS AND METHODS: Eighty eyes of 80 patients diagnosed with choroidal neovascularization (CNV) caused by AMD were included in the study. PDT was carried out on 40 eyes in group I, and PDT combined with 4 mg IVTA and anti-VEGF (1.25 mg bevacizumab in 20 eyes, 0.3 mg pegaptanib sodium in 20 eyes) was carried out in group II. The primary efficacy endpoint was the mean change from baseline visual acuity at month 12. RESULTS: Mean follow-up was 14.2 ± 2.18 months in group I and 12.45 ± 2.82 months in group II. In group I there was a 2.88 logMAR line decrease and 1.95 logMAR line increase in group II in vision between pretreatment and 12th month measurements (P < 0.05). Mean PDT session was 2.00 in group I and the mean combined treatment session was 1.15 in group II in the 12th month. CONCLUSION: Combination of IVTA and anti-VEGF with PDT is more effective and safer than PDT monotherapy in the treatment of CNV secondary to AMD. Combination treatment decreases the frequency and number of treatment sessions for an improved visual prognosis.
